How is the Crest Hill, IL housing market right now?

The median home sale price in Crest Hill, IL is $294,000, up 5.0% year-over-year. Homes sell in an average of 56 days with 40 active listings. The market is currently a seller's market. (Source: Redfin monthly MLS data, as of May 2026 — the most recent Redfin release; Redfin publishes each month's data on a ~6-week lag.)

What is it like to live in Crest Hill?

Crest Hill is a community of approximately 20K residents with a median age of 39.2 years.The median household income is $71,408, which represents a working-class community with solid middle-income opportunities. 21.5%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, showing a mixed educational demographic.

Homeownership rates are at 68.2%, reflecting strong community stability and long-term resident commitment. The average commute time is 28.1 minutes, which makes this an excellent choice for those seeking short commutes to employment centers.Overall, Crest Hill offers a balanced lifestyle with accessible home values relative to local income levels.
